Foam wings are common in Radio Control (R/C), Control Line (C/L) and Free Flight (FF) model airplanes because they're lightweight, easy to make, and durable.  But when modelers first decide to start cutting foam wings, choosing their foam wing cutting tools can be confusing, with many expensive options to choose from.

Foam wing cutting tools are often prohibitively expensive for those that just want to fly model airplanes as a hobby.  Pro model foam wing cutting bows easily run $150 or more.  Foam cutting stations used for all-purpose foam cutting can be in excess of $1,000.  And CNC foam cutting machines to do computer-controlled foam wing cutting often sell for $10,000 or more.

Fortunately there's a better method for the average modeler.  It's a simple to make home-made foam cutting bow that creates results that rival the other manual cutting methods.  The bow is lightweight, can be used by one person to cut foam wings, and can be made for less than $20 using parts readily available at your local hobby store.

The basic construction requires a dowel rod, a piece of steel wire, and tubing for crimping the ends of the steel wire.  The bow is constructed like a basic archery bow by notching each end of the dowel rod, and creating loops in the steel wire which is then stretched over the ends of the dowel rod.
